Back to all courses
Offline4 Rating0+ Students

C + Python Programming

A focused 6-month programming course covering two of the most foundational and in-demand languages — C and Python. Designed for Class 12 students, DCA/ADCA graduates, and college students who want to go beyond office tools and actually build software. First half builds rock-solid logic with C programming. Second half applies that logic to real-world projects using Python — with GUI apps, games, and web-integrated mini projects. No prior coding experience required.

100% Practical Training
Recognized Certificate
Job-Oriented Curriculum
Beginner Friendly
Course Fee
79998999
Limited Time Offer
C + Python Programming

Duration

6 Months

Format

Offline

Batch Closes

30 May

Limited Seats

Level

Beginner

🚀Program Highlights

Daily Hands-On Coding Practice

C Language – Logic Building & Core Programming

Python – Beginner to Project Level

Console-Based Program Development

Desktop GUI with Python Tkinter

Simple Game Development

Web-Integrated Mini Projects

Real Projects Every Module

Logic Building & Problem Solving Focus

ISO Certified Certificate

Experienced Faculty

Beginner-Friendly Batches

✔ Designed to make you job-ready with real-world skills

Course Curriculum

1

Module 1: C Language – Fundamentals & Logic Building

4 Topics Included

Introduction to Programming – How Computers Think
C Language Setup – Compiler, IDE & First Program
Variables, Data Types, Operators & Input/Output
Control Flow – If-Else, Switch & Nested Conditions
2

Module 2: C Language – Core Concepts & Programs

4 Topics Included

Loops – For, While, Do-While & Nested Loops
Functions – Declaration, Definition, Recursion & Scope
Arrays – 1D, 2D & String Manipulation
Pointers – Basics, Address & Memory Concepts
3

Module 3: C Language – Advanced & Mini Projects

4 Topics Included

Structures & Unions – Data Grouping
File Handling – Read, Write & Append Operations
Mini Project 1 – Student Record System (Console)
Mini Project 2 – Simple Calculator & Number Games
4

Module 4: Python – Fundamentals & OOP

4 Topics Included

Python Setup – IDLE, VS Code & First Program
Variables, Data Types, Operators & String Methods
Control Flow – If-Else, Loops & List Comprehension
Functions, Modules, File Handling & OOP Basics
5

Module 5: Python – GUI, Games & Projects

4 Topics Included

Tkinter – Building Desktop GUI Applications
Pygame – Simple Game Development (Snake/Quiz Game)
Mini Project 3 – Student Management GUI App (Tkinter)
Mini Project 4 – Simple Game with Score Tracking (Pygame)
6

Module 6: Python – Web Integration & Final Project

4 Topics Included

Python Web Basics – Requests Library & API Calls
Working with JSON Data & Displaying Results
Mini Project 5 – Weather App (API + Tkinter GUI)
Final Project – Choose Track: GUI App / Game / Web App
Step-by-step curriculum designed to take you from beginner to job-ready
🛠️

Tools You'll Master

Gain hands-on experience with industry-standard tools and technologies used by professionals worldwide.

VS Code
GCC Compiler
Python IDLE
Tkinter
Pygame
GitHub
ChatGPT
Replit

✔ Learn tools that are actually used in real-world jobs and projects

💻Real-World Projects

Student Record System (C)

Student Record System (C)

Build a console-based student record management system in C — with features to add, display, search, update, and delete student data using arrays, structures, and file handling.

Calculator & Number Games (C)

Calculator & Number Games (C)

Create a fully functional console calculator with arithmetic operations and a number guessing game using loops, functions, and conditional logic in C.

Student Management GUI App (Python)

Student Management GUI App (Python)

Build a desktop GUI application in Python using Tkinter — with forms, buttons, and a data table to add, edit, search, and delete student records with file-based storage.

Snake / Quiz Game (Python Pygame)

Snake / Quiz Game (Python Pygame)

Develop a fully playable Snake game or interactive Quiz game using Python Pygame — with score tracking, game-over screen, and level progression.

Weather App (Python + API)

Weather App (Python + API)

Build a real-time weather application using Python Tkinter for the GUI and OpenWeatherMap API for live data — displays temperature, humidity, and weather conditions for any city.

Frequently Asked Questions

QKya pehle se coding aani chahiye?
Bilkul nahi. Course bilkul zero se start hota hai — pehle computer kaise sochta hai yeh sikhaya jata hai, phir C Language se proper coding shuru hoti hai.
QC Language kyun sikhni chahiye jab Python hai?
C sikhne se programming logic aur memory ka concept strong hota hai. Jab C ke baad Python seekhte ho, toh bahut jaldi aur deeply samajh aata hai — sirf syntax copy karne wale nahi bante.
QPython mein game banana bhi sikhenge?
Haan. Pygame library se ek fully playable Snake ya Quiz game banate hain — score tracking, game-over screen aur levels ke saath.
QGUI app kya hoti hai?
GUI yaani Graphical User Interface — jisme buttons, forms aur windows hote hain. Python Tkinter se ek real desktop app banate hain jisme data add, search aur delete kar sakte ho mouse se.
QWeather App project mein internet chahiye?
Haan, Weather App live API data use karta hai — toh internet connection chahiye. Lab mein yeh available hai aur project poori tarah guide karke banwaya jata hai.
QKya yeh course DCA/ADCA ke saath parallel kar sakte hain?
Yeh course DCA/ADCA ke baad karna zyada effective hai — kyunki basic computer knowledge already hoti hai. Par agar Class 12 student hai aur interest hai toh parallel bhi possible hai.
QCourse complete hone par certificate milega?
Haan, successful completion ke baad Vision IT Institute ki taraf se ISO Certified Programming Course Certificate provide kiya jayega.
QClasses offline hongi ya online?
Yeh course offline mode mein hamare institute par daily practical coding lab sessions ke saath conduct kiya jata hai.
QYeh course karne ke baad kya kar sakte hain?
Junior Python Developer, Freelance Coder, Government programming exams, BCA/MCA/B.Tech mein better performance — aur agar aage web development ya data science seekhni ho toh yeh course perfect base hai.

Career Outcomes

Junior Python Developer
C Programmer (Fresher)
Software Tester (Entry Level)
Automation Script Writer
Desktop App Developer (Fresher)
Data Entry Automation
Government IT & Programming Exam Ready
Freelance Python Developer
Further Studies – BCA/MCA/B.Tech Ready

Who is this for?

Class 12 Students, DCA/ADCA Graduates, College Students, Job Seekers, Beginners in Programming, Coding Enthusiasts

C Language – Syntax
Logic & Core Concepts
Pointers & Memory Management Basics
Arrays

Ready to Start Your Career?

Join now and become job-ready with practical skills.

Enroll Now 🚀